Chapter 1 (F5): Daya & Gerakan II (Force & Motion II)
Daya geseran: 150 N
Daya selari dgn satah:
= mg sin30
= 1000 (0.5)
= 500 N
Daya tarik: 850 N
Daya paduan:
= daya tarik - (daya geseran + daya selari dgn satah)
= 850 - (150 + 500)
= 200 N
Jawapan: A

Chapter 5 (F5): Elektrik (Electric)
E = V + Ir
E = I(R + r)
E = 0.2(4.5 + 0.5)
E = 1 V
Tiada jawapan sebab label arus dalam rajah salah
Soalan sebenar I = 1.2 A
E = V + Ir
E = I(R + r)
E = 1.2(4.5 + 0.5)
E = 6 V
📖SPM 2023

Chapter 6 (F4): Cahaya & Optik
📸Panjang fokus bagi kamera
panjang fokus bertambah,
Sudut pandangan berkurang,
Saiz imej bertambah
Pembesaran linear bertambah
-----------------------------------
📸The focal length of the camera
focal length increases,
The angle of view decreases,
Size of image increases
Linear magnification increases
